Rex Culpepper, the former Syracuse University quarterback, died at 28 after getting into a dirt bike accident in Georgia. His fiancée Savanna Morgan confirmed his passing in an Instagram post Monday.

Research shows tumor debulking in advanced colorectal cancer does not enhance survival outcomes and may increase adverse effects, questioning its efficacy.
